Transaction 669d8bfc60de41abdce3c5e695cb7127e76475e25ac7c4ab9df5a728cd73010b
1 Input
1 Output
-
669d8bfc60de41abdce3c5e695cb7127e76475e25ac7c4ab9df5a728cd73010b:0
- value
- 370778
- script pubkey
- OP_0 OP_PUSHBYTES_20 5629c98111c09a0fdfb310e48141c89070d7f478
- address
- bc1q2c5unqg3czdqlhanzrjgzswgjpcd0arcgnh7jq